Summary:碩士 === 修平科技大學 === 人力資源管理與發展碩士班 === 102 === The present research was aimed at the influence on teachers’Well-Being by using Health Behavior Self-Efficacy as the independent variable and proceeded with a further discussion on the moderate effect of Big Five Personality Traits. This study employed elementary school teachers in Taichung as the research objectives and a questionnaire survey methodology was conducted. This research extracted 60 schools from 232 elementary schools in different types and scales. The participants in the research comprised 500 teachers. 485 questionnaires were received with the reply, in which 472 questionnaires were valid, with an overall valid responserate of 94.40%. The statistical techniques were item analysis and confirmatory factor analysis(CFA), and then hierarchical multiple regression analysis was performed to analyze the moderate effect. Besides the following conclusions, some recommendations were provided in terms of practical applications and for future research. 一、 There is a positive impact of the teacher’s Health behavior self-efficacy on Well-being. 二、 There is a significant moderate effect of “Extraversion Personality Traits” on the relationship between “Health behavior self-efficacy” and “Well-Being”. 三、 There is a significant moderate effect of “Openness to Experience Personality Traits” on the relationship between “Health behavior self-efficacy” and “Well-Being”. 四、 There is a significant moderate effect of “Emotional Stability Personality Traits” on the relationship between Health behavior self-efficacy and Well-Being”. 五、 There is a significant moderate effect of “Conscientiousness Personality Traits” on the relationship between “Health behavior self-efficacy” and “Well-Being” 六、 There is a significant moderate effect of “Agreeableness Personality Traits” on the relationship between “Health behavior self-efficacy” and “Well-Being”.
